Our analysis looked at 2 schools in the Southwest Region to see which bachelor's degree programs offered the best value experiences for engineering-related tech students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.

This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Our 2023 rankings named New Mexico State University - Main Campus the best value school in the Southwest Region for engineering-related technologies students working on their bachelor’s degree. NMSU Main Campus is a large public school located in the medium-sized suburb of Las Cruces.

NMSU Main Campus undergraduate students pay an average of $24,667 in tuition and fees each year.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Arizona. It ranked #2 on our 2023 Best Value Engineering-Related Technologies Bachelor’s Degree Schools in the Southwest Region list. University of Arizona is a fairly large public school located in the city of Tucson.

University of Arizona undergraduate students pay an average of $37,355 in tuition and fees each year.

As a testament to the quality of education it offers, University of Arizona also is in the top 20% of our Best Engineering-Related Technologies Bachelor’s Degree Trade Schools in the Southwest Region ranking.
